Taylor Frankie Paul Marks Probation Completion Following Domestic Violence Incident

In a heartfelt Instagram post, reality TV star Taylor Frankie Paul announced her successful completion of probation, three years on from a domestic violence arrest. The 'Mormon Wives' star shared that this milestone came after a long and tumultuous journey, opening up about her personal growth and the lessons she's learned along the way. "Three years of learning, growing, and fighting," Paul wrote, thanking her probation officers for their support during this challenging period. She admitted that she was previously unaware of domestic violence, but now recognizes its insidious nature, urging others not to ignore the signs. Back in 2023, Paul pleaded guilty to assault as part of a plea deal that saw related child abuse charges dismissed. This week, a judge downgraded her aggravated assault felony charge to a Class A misdemeanor, effectively ending her probation. The reality star acknowledged the hardships she's faced, including temporary loss of custody of her son Ever and protective orders issued against both her and ex Dakota Mortensen, with whom she was involved at the time. The incident reportedly occurred in a shocking altercation caught on camera, which saw Paul flinging metal stools across a room with daughter Indy nearby. Paul's season of 'The Bachelorette' was also cancelled by ABC amidst the controversy. She shares custody of Indy and son Ocean with ex-husband Tate Paul, who has challenged previous arrangements in court. Recently, Taylor declined two separate custody proposals from both Mortensen and Tate, citing the offers as an attempt to undermine her parenting abilities. A source close to Paul revealed that she is firmly committed to the best interest of her children, viewing recent legal efforts against her as coordinated. The insider expressed optimism for Taylor's future, stating that she looks forward to defending herself in court and is receiving support from fellow women online. Tate had previously sought sole custody of the former couple’s shared children, though a judge denied his request for a restraining order. In June, it was reported that Taylor checked into a facility upon the recommendation of her doctor for a voluntary stay, with sources stating she is committed to getting better.
